When is the PMP Exam changing?

The release of the new Exam Content Outline for the PMP® certification is now set to launch January 2, 2021. If you’d like to know more about what is changing and the impact it will have, read our article outlining on the Project Management Professional (PMP)® Exam Change.

Can I still take my Exam once I complete the course?

PMI’s stated goal is to provide online proctoring for the PMP exam starting mid-April. The PMI Agile Certified Practitioner (PMI-ACP)® and Certified Associate in Project Management (CAPM)® exams are already available to be taken online.
